Thank you shoppers, volunteers and donors! 

Because of your generosity and enthusiasm for books, we raised $1.1million at our Bookfest in January 2013! That's a new record for the Lifeline Bookfest. These much needed funds will help support our vital services such as the Lifeline Crisis Line and Online Chat and UnitingCare Community programs for children, youth, families and people with a disability. A big thank you to everyone who donated a book, bought new treasures or volunteered at the event.

How to get there
The Lifeline Bookfest is held in Exhibition Halls 3 and 4 of the Brisbane Convention and Exhibition Centre, Merivale Street, South Brisbane.

For a fee, parking is available beneath the Convention Centre or alternatively you can catch a QR Citytrain to South Brisbane Station or catch a bus to the Cultural Centre Bus Stop.

About Lifeline's Brisbane Bookfest

The Lifeline Bookfest is divided into three sections but we have new section names to make it easier for everyone.  Instead of the sections being High Quality, Priced and Unpriced, they are now called High Quality - Prices as Marked, $1 Section and $2.50 Section.

High Quality - Prices as Marked contains near new and quality stock, as well as rare and collectable books. All books are priced inside the cover.

The $1 Section contains a fantastic range of books of medium quality. These books are also priced inside the cover and some children's books are 2 for $1.

The $2.50 Section contains more of the 'well-thumbed' books and is where some of the best bargains can be found! There are no books in this section over $2.50.

Categories
Within each section, books are divided into over 20 categories:

Children's; Australiana; History; Reference; Humour and Oddities; Biography; Literature and Classics; Textbooks; Travel; Health; Science Fiction; Hardback Fiction; Art and Music; Paperback Fiction; Cooking; Computers; Religion; Foreign Language; Vehicles and War Craft; Hobbies; Sport; Gardening; Animals; Penguins and Pelicans; Economics; Sociology; Philosophy; and Science.

In addition to books, each section carries a range of magazines, stationery, videos, CDs, cassettes and records.

Please Note: Your books must be paid for and bags sealed before moving onto other sections. This is required as a security measure.
